  • High yield potential and stable performance, even in less productive soils
  • Very good emergence and spring vigour
  • Highly adaptable to difficult conditions
  • Plant in loamy and clay soil
  • Prefers 7” to 15” spacing
  • Reduce populations in light or very fertile soils
